About Us: Heidelberg Materials is one of the world's largest suppliers of building materials. Heidelberg Materials North America operates over 450 locations across the U.S. and Canada with approximately 9,000 employees.
What You'll Be Doing
Participate in daily and weekly production and maintenance meetings to support plant operations and collaborate with engineers and staff
Analyze data and conduct audits to identify trends to make recommendations to improve plant operations
Complete cross-functional projects, such as production, maintenance, or quality, to support production goals and gain comprehensive knowledge of cement operations
Ensure compliance with all health, safety, and environmental regulations, including wearing personal protective equipment
Create process flow diagrams, presentations, and recommend process optimizations to engineering leadership
What Are We Looking For
Bachelor’s degree in Chemical Engineering or related field
Ability to work collaboratively in a team environment
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and willingness to learn industry specific software
Strategic thinking and problem-solving skills, with the ability to handle multiple projects at once
Willingness to frequently travel to cement plants across North America during the training program and/or relocate for future assignments
Work Environment
Outdoor industrial environment with exposure to varying weather conditions
Exposure to various aspects of process engineering and project management.
Opportunities for hands-on experience and professional growth.
